Definitions

weathercock
Noun
raiting
UK
/ˈwɛðəkɒk/
US
/ˈwɛðərkɑk/
A weather vane in the form of a rooster, used to show the direction of the wind.
The old barn had a weathercock on its roof that spun wildly during the storm.
A person who is changeable or fickle in their opinions or behavior.
He was known as a political weathercock, often shifting his stance to align with the prevailing public opinion.
